HV52A08009051207S05The BEGE flanged encoder MIG Nova+ MN-080-09-0512-7, 512 pulses, 4P connector, 5m cable, aluminium is an incremental encoder designed for enhanced signal stability and higher resolution, making it suitable for applications requiring precise control in automated systems. Bolt circle diameter: 65mm Flange thickness: 7mm IEC standard: 56B14 Material: Aluminium Outer diameter: 80mm Shaft diameter: 9mm Pulses per revolution: 512 per channel Cable length: 5 meters (4P connector) Supply voltage: 5-24VDC Output: A90°B HTL IP classification: IP55 / IP67 Ideal for integration in control systems requiring reliable and accurate speed feedback.

MIG Basic: Incremental encoder for basic speed feedback in standard automation tasksMIG Nova+: Incremental encoder with higher resolution and improved signal stability, suitable for more precise regulation in automated systemsMIG AST: Absolute encoder retaining position after power loss, deployed for precision positioning and advanced control systems
